Pricing Analysis of Registered Agent Solutions

When evaluate designated agent solutions, grasping the cost is essential for companies looking to maintain compliance without overspending. The costs for registered agents can differ widely based on the type of assistance offered and the level of support offered. Typically, companies can expect to pay between $50 to $300 per year for a designated agent solution. Variables affecting this pricing include the agent’s reputation, features offered, and area of service.

Companies should also evaluate the distinction between basic and premium designated agent solutions. While affordable registered agent services may meet basic requirements, they often do not provide the robust support that more premium services offer. Features such as compliance notifications, document forwarding, and client assistance can justify a premium cost. For business entities and limited liability companies seeking reliable service, investing in a top-notch designated agent can ultimately reduce costs and lessen risks associated with regulatory failures.

To find the best designated agent solution, it is recommended to conduct a designated agent solution comparison. Numerous online resources provide ratings of designated agents and feedback, helping companies assess the pricing versus value of each solution. Highlighting key aspects such as the duties of designated agents and compliance oversight can further assist businesses in making wise decisions. Ultimately, choosing a designated agent should weigh cost with the guarantee of legal adherence and proper representation.

Adherence and Regulatory Responsibilities of Appointed Agents

Registered agents play a vital role in maintaining adherence for companies, especially when it comes to legal communications and documentation. As  registered agent setup process  appointed recipient of formal communications, including legal actions and government correspondence, a registered agent must verify that these papers are processed promptly and securely. This duty is vital for companies to meet legal requirements and avoid potential legal penalties or sanctions. Ensuring timely and correct replies is a essential part of maintaining good standing with state authorities.

In furthermore to receiving correspondence, registered agents are accountable for keeping up-to-date with compliance requirements in their designated states. This includes grasping the legal rules that govern the operations of registered agents and making sure that the company remains compliant with updates in those laws. Failure to meet these legal requirements could jeopardize the business’s legal standing, making it crucial for a registered agent to be careful and informed about the details of registered agent legal requirements.

Moreover, registered agents must also keep accurate documentation and respond to yearly notifications and other compliance-related time limits. Many companies, including limited liability companies and incorporated entities, rely on their registered agent to manage these duties effectively.
